Sonel DB-1 – Electrical Measurements and Fault Simulation

The Sonel DB-1 panel is used for practical simulation of electrical measurements as well as the display of faults and irregularities in electrical lines. It enables realistic presentations on short-circuit impedance, RCD switch parameters, insulation resistances and the continuity of protective and equipotential bonding connections.

A special advantage of the DB-1 is the option to simulate earth measurements using various technical methods: 3- and 4-point methods, measurements with clamps as well as with a short-circuit loop measuring instrument.

The panel is designed for flexible use and requires only a 230 V power supply. All measurements are performed without intervention in the connected system, so that no changes occur to the real system.

Functions and Simulations

  • Simulation of short-circuit impedance for evaluation of the disconnection device
  • Display of RCD parameters
  • Earth resistance measurement
  • Testing the continuity of equipotential bonding connections
  • Insulation resistance measurements
  • Measurement of the supply voltage

Technical Details and Measurement Options

  • Short-circuit loop impedance:
    • L-N measurement with pulse current up to 25 A (60 ms)
    • L-PE measurement with current up to 20 mA
  • RCD parameters (30 mA circuit breaker):
    • Trip time measurement
    • Trip current measurement
    • Earth resistance
    • Contact voltage measurement
  • Specific earth resistance: Simulation for 31 Ωm, 295 Ωm and 5.9 kΩm
  • Earth measurement methods:
    • 2-pole method
    • 3-pole method
    • 4-wire method
    • 3-pole method with clamp
    • Two-clamp method
    • Measurement with short-circuit loop measuring instrument
  • Continuity: Testing of equipotential bonding connections and accessible parts
  • Insulation resistance:
    • L-N measurement
    • L-PE measurement
    • N-PE measurement
  • Voltage measurement: Measurement of the socket voltage (230 V)

Fault Simulations

  • Interruption of the earth cable (RE)
  • Exceeding of the contact voltage during RCD measurement (UB)
  • Permissible RCD trip current (IA) exceeded
  • Permissible RCD trip time (tA) exceeded
  • Too low insulation resistance L-N (RISO(L-N))
  • Too low insulation resistance L-PE (RISO(L-PE))
  • Too high short-circuit impedance (ZL)
